  • 4/5 Y. G. 4 months ago on Google • 19 reviews
    Upscale and tastefully appointed steakhouse. Food was great. Wait times were reasonable. Vibe was pleasant and classy. The staff is courteous, not snooty or pretentious as I would encounter in other upscale establishments. The owner came by to introduce himself, and told us (his words) "please let me know if there is anything that was not made to perfection." We had a vegetable sushi roll, beef soup, laffa hummus, delmonico steak, brisket, and donuts and babka for dessert. The beef soup was hearty and rich. The sushi was fresh and nicely plated. The delmonico was superbly cooked. The babka dessert was a knockout and came with a delicious non-dairy peanut vanilla smoothie which was a refreshing and excellent way to wrap up the meal. The donuts were fresh and soft. Perfection. On another visit, we ordered the cheesecake (non-dairy) which was the best cheesecake I've ever had, except for the topping which was bit bitter, and tasted like something (the sugar?) burned when making the reduction. I would have loved to give a full 5 stars, but the brisket was extremely salty. And on a subsequent visit, another side dish (spinach with carrots) was extremely salty as well. I would also have wanted not to be visited by so many staff during our meal. They were well-meaning and kind, but came too often. All in all, a great place. Will definitely visit again!
